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from New Clee to Woodhall start from as little as £31.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from New Clee to Woodhall start from £85.40 one way

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from New Clee to Woodhall are available for £111.80 one way

Station Facilities and Accessibility

Keep in mind that New Clee isn't equipped with a ticket office or ticket machines, so it's essential to buy your rail tickets online before your journey. Fortunately, the station provides an induction loop for better accessibility, though it lacks smartcard facilities. As for comfort, the station does not offer lounges, waiting rooms, or refreshment options, so plan accordingly and grab your necessities beforehand.

Accessibility is an important feature, with step-free access to the platform, making it convenient for wheelchair users and individuals with reduced mobility. Should you need assistance, a help point is available, although staff help is not. You can book help in advance through the Passenger Assist service, allowing for a smoother journey.

Transport Links at Your Doorstep

Public transport connections are vital for this station. If ever there's a rail disruption, the rail replacement service conveniently picks up from Thorald Street just next to the platform. Unfortunately, direct bus services close to New Clee are scarce, but you can contact Busline at 0871 200 2233 for more information. Taxi and car hire services are not immediately available from the station, so arranging your transportation ahead of time is wise.

Station Facilities and Services

One of the practical aspects of Woodhall Train Station is the ticket office, which is open from 7:00 AM to 2:04 PM from Monday to Saturday. While there's no option for self-serving ticket machines, you can comfortably collect your pre-booked tickets straight from the ticket office. For travelers requiring assistance, there are help points and a staff presence during those hours, ready to provide support as needed.

Accessibility is a mixed bag at Woodhall. There's no step-free access throughout the entire station but ramps are available to both platforms. The station also offers a ramp for train access. It’s a Category B station, which means there are still navigational challenges like stairs, and caution is needed due to platform gaps. Facilities like accessible ticket machines and toilets are unavailable, though you’ll find an induction loop and seating areas to make your wait more comfortable.

Onward Travel Options

For those days when rail may not be an option, plenty of alternatives are available. Buses serve the station from the entrance at Glasgow Road, and information about bus lines can be found at Traveline Scotland. Taxis are a viable option, with detailed services listed at Train Taxi. Unfortunately, there's no car parking available, making bus and taxi the best choices for those not arriving by train.
